Key Insights of Japan Stain Removers Market 2026-2033

  • Market size (2024): 5.6 billion USD
  • Forecast (2033): 8.2 billion USD
  • CAGR 2026-2033: 4.5%
  • Leading Segments: Powder-based stain removers dominate household applications; liquid formulations are gaining traction in commercial sectors.
  • Key Application: Residential laundry care remains the primary demand driver, with increasing adoption in hospitality and healthcare sectors.
  • Key Regions/Countries with market share: Tokyo metropolitan area accounts for over 40% of sales; regional markets in Kansai and Chubu show rapid growth due to urbanization and rising consumer spending.

Regional Analysis of Japan Stain Removers Market

Japan’s market exhibits regional variation driven by economic conditions, demographic profiles, and consumer preferences. The Tokyo metropolitan area remains the dominant market, fueled by high population density, urban lifestyle, and premium retail infrastructure. Its market share exceeds 40%, with a focus on premium, technologically advanced products. Kansai and Chubu regions are emerging growth zones, benefiting from urbanization, higher disposable incomes, and increasing demand for eco-friendly solutions.

In contrast, rural regions display slower growth due to lower disposable incomes and limited retail access, but present opportunities for regional expansion via e-commerce and direct-to-consumer channels. The industrial and hospitality sectors in metropolitan centers contribute significantly to demand, with a rising trend toward professional-grade stain removers. Overall, Japan’s market is characterized by high product sophistication, regulatory rigor, and a consumer base that values innovation and sustainability, making it a highly competitive yet resilient landscape for strategic investment and expansion.

Key Players Analysis in Japan Stain Removers Market

Global leaders such as Procter & Gamble, Henkel, and Clorox maintain a strong presence through localized product adaptations and aggressive marketing strategies. Regional challengers like Lion Corporation and Kao Corporation leverage deep market penetration, extensive R&D, and innovative formulations tailored to Japanese consumer preferences. Emerging startups focus on eco-friendly, enzyme-free, and multifunctional solutions, disrupting traditional segments. Revenue benchmarks over the past five years show steady growth, with top players investing heavily in R&D—often exceeding 5% of revenue—to develop cutting-edge formulations. M&A activity remains active, with strategic acquisitions aimed at expanding product portfolios and regional reach. Pricing strategies vary from premium positioning to value-based offerings, aligned with consumer demand for quality and sustainability. Innovation intensity is high, with a focus on biodegradable ingredients, digital marketing, and smart packaging, positioning key players for sustained competitive advantage in Japan’s mature market.
